Career Role Description
Watershed Restoration Ecologist Conducts ecological assessments, develops restoration plans, and monitors project success in various watershed environments. High demand due to increasing environmental regulations.
Environmental Consultant (Watershed Management) Advises clients on watershed management strategies, regulatory compliance, and sustainable practices. Excellent prospects, particularly for those with a strong understanding of UK environmental policies.
Hydrologist (Watershed Specialist) Specializes in water flow dynamics, modeling, and data analysis within watersheds. Crucial for flood risk management and water resource projects. Growing demand driven by climate change.
